Earliest Signs of Pregnancy - Do You Know These First Pregnancy Signs Symptoms?

 

Earliest signs of pregnancy -- what are they? Many women remember their first pregnancy signs symptoms if they have been pregnant before. Some women know the moment they begin ovulating, while many women cannot tell when or if they have ovulated.

Some women can detect when the fertile days of their cycle has ended, and some know the moment they have become pregnant. Others will need to use one of the inexpensive home pregnancy tests to know that the first pregnancy signs symptoms being experienced mean pregnancy has occurred.

Here are the earliest of the earliest signs of pregnancy:

Basal Body Temperature Stays Elevated - it is normal to have an increase in body temperature at ovulation and during your most fertile time. Your basal body temperature staying elevated after ovulation and remaining elevated through when your period should begin can be one of the earliest signs of pregnancy. You will need a basal thermometer to chart the slight elevations in your body temperature when you wake up each day.

Morning Sickness, Nauseated Feelings - a feeling of nausea can be another of the earliest signs of pregnancy. But this first pregnancy sign symptom needs to be experienced for several days to be considered reliable. And nausea can have other causes that are not related to pregnancy.

Tender and Enlarged Breasts - very early in pregnancy, the body begins changing the hormone levels. However, the body is unprepared for these changes when they first occur and the body reacts to the new hormone levels. Changes in the shape of and feelings of tenderness in the breasts often happens even before the first missed period. These feelings of tenderness usually go away fairly quickly as the body becomes accustomed to the new hormone chemistry.

Frequent Trips to the Bathroom - having to urinate more often can be one of the first pregnancy signs symptoms. Many women experience more frequent urination even before a missed period. The reason, as with tender and enlarged breasts, is a change in hormone levels produced by implantation of the embryo.

A hormone called human chorionic gonadotropin (hCG) is produced, which has the side effect of causing more frequent urination. This is another of the earliest signs of pregnancy which can be mistaken for some other condition, or as a reaction to the consumption of various foods or other substances. Pregnancy needs to be confirmed by the results of a pregnancy test.

Fatigue - the lack of energy as one of the first pregnancy signs symptoms is sometimes hard to distinguish from other kinds of exhaustion. Again, health professionals attribute this fatigue to the change in hormones in the body, which usually disappears as the body adjusts to the new hormone levels.

Missed Period - missing a menstrual period is one of the obvious earliest signs of pregnancy. However, many women have missed periods for other reasons and conditions. These reasons include illness, stress, hormone imbalance and adverse reactions to certain prescription drugs. For a missed period to be one of the first pregnancy signs symptoms, pregnancy should be confirmed by a pregnancy test.

These are the most common first pregnancy signs symptoms that most women agree on. Some women may experience only one of these signs, and some will have several or all of these signs of pregnancy. Once the earliest signs of pregnancy are experienced, confirm that you are pregnant using one of the better home pregnancy tests.
